Re: Early RAF Liberators with Disney Characters

From, Geoffrey Sinclair:


Not sure this is worth posting, more for information

BZ980 Taken on charge 26-Nov-43 as a B.VI, reported sent to India, ex USAAF 42-64076 accepted 30-Sep-43 as a B-24J-1-CF.

As for early/late Consolidated San Diego switched to the J model in August 1943. According to the various import reports to end November
1943 the UK had received 331 out of 751 B-24 wartime imports from the US, RAF overseas received 4 B-24 direct from the US in January 1942 after that there was nothing until October 1943, as of end September
1945 1,130 imports from the US.

A slight complication is the UK exported around 61 of the B-24 it imported, plus any that moved as part of RAF units.
